Looks like Lombardi has done another good job of recruiting, including a top pitcher(#15 recruit). I know they won't be available this year. There should be a great improvement over last with this years additions. Catcher=Mcgowan, dp=Carlson(she's a hitting machine) lf=? rf=Galey? Rest of team same as last year. Pitching will definitely improve with more depth.
